I have a fairly powerful computer. Processor is AMD Athlon 2500+ with Barton core, video card is ATI Radeon 9600XT, 1 GB RAM and SATA hard drive. Games worked fine for a long time, but I have noticed, few months ago, that high resolution graphic is running slow. Is this a problem with graphic card or there is something other that is not working well in my computer?

This is definitely graphic card problem. Your graphic card was fine for gaming few years ago, but today games are far more demanding. If you are a gamer you should buy more powerful graphic card. The problem is that you are using motherboard with AGP slot, so your upgrade options are very limited if you do not want to upgrade whole computer and buy motherboard with PCI Express.
